As a small company, London Town walks only has one guide; the owner of the company, Ian Porter. As an acclaimed writer and researcher, he has written the well received novel 'Whitechapel', set amidst the 1888 Jack the Ripper murders and is a well renowned public speaker and writer on the East End during the Victorian times. As a company, they tailor the walks to suit the individuals and are willing to let visitors choose destinations, timings and stop-off points along the way.
All walking tours cost £10 per person (minimum tour size six people, maximum no limit).

Popular walks include:-
The Hidden London Walk:
This walk compiles a bit of everything from a number of other tours. You'll be introduced to all of London's interesting history from Dickens and the Tudors to the Great Fire and World War II. With a great view of the Thames you'll be led down a number of back streets and even see the spot where the first dictionary was devised.
Suffragettes Walk:
Central London set the scene for many of the Suffragette's fight for 'Votes for Women' and this tour will take you through spots such as Trafalgar Square, Downing Street, Whitehall and the Houses of Parliament, accompanied by a number of photos from the time, helping to bring Edwardian London to life.
Pirates Walk:
Ever known the difference between pirates, privateers and buccaneers? Or who Elizabeth I's favourite pirate was? This tour encompasses everything you'd ever want to know about the lives of pirates, the spots where they drank and the points where they were hanged.
